Before the break, McCullough's Bike Parade saw 141 bikes donated, as well as helmets, scooters, and toys for area children.

At Mitchell Intermediate, HPD's Tactical Operations Division brought out Spot, a robot that assists in reducing the risk to public safety personnel in dangerous scenarios.  FLL robotics teams had the opportunity to ask questions and even get a fist bump!
